Output fd80852c1c610761f6491f75183f149a9b146f104345c22a582c1d0db30895b4:0

value
435621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9bf88008dd436513d7b9caa585a96717ebb55b3 OP_EQUAL
address
3QTZd8mGuPEXzpUNPWSsFpN7TL3M3zxzjE
transaction
fd80852c1c610761f6491f75183f149a9b146f104345c22a582c1d0db30895b4
spent
true